Water Quality in Henderson County, NC

Henderson County – Hendersonville – serves about 120,000 residents south of Asheville. Water comes from Mills River and other Blue Ridge Mountain streams. The county's mountain setting provides naturally clean source water with minimal industrial or agricultural contamination.

What the Data Shows

Henderson County's mountain watersheds produce high-quality source water. UCMR5 data shows no significant PFAS detections. According to NC DEQ's 2024 data, county systems met all federal standards. Like neighboring Buncombe County, flood vulnerability is the primary infrastructure risk.

Radon risk

The EPA places Henderson County, NC in Zone 1 - the EPA's highest-risk category, where the predicted average indoor radon level is above 4 pCi/L. Zone maps predict an area's radon potential from geology and existing indoor readings; they say nothing about a specific house. Testing is the only way to know your own level.

Lead paint risk

36% of homes in Henderson County, NC were built before 1980, and 7% before 1950. Residential lead paint was banned in 1978, so housing age is the strongest available proxy for lead-paint exposure. This describes the county's housing stock, not any one home.

Air quality

Modelled annual fine-particle pollution (PM2.5) in Henderson County, NC averages 6.6 µg/m³, within the EPA's annual standard of 9 µg/m³. These are CDC modelled county estimates rather than readings from a specific monitor.
